Chodzież (German: Chodziesen, Codscheses or Colmar) is a historic city in the polish Voivodeship Greater Poland at the Bolemkathat are in the Networks, a tributary of the Warta, opens. The city is on the Colmar Lake District im in the historical region Greater Poland in the Kalischer country. The city is idyllically situated between wooded moraine hills and lakes. It is a popular health resort.

By plane
The closest international Airport is at Poses. Other nearby international airports are the Bydgoszcz Airport at Bydgoszcz, the Szczecin Airport at Szczecin and the Gdansk Airport at Danzig.
By train
The place has a train station that over Poses is attainable.
By bus
Intercity buses run regularly to Poses and long-distance buses to other cities in the region.
In the street
The road network is well developed.
From Berlin the A12 leads to the border Slubice and further than Autostrada A2 to Poses. It's not far from there.
Alternatively, from southern Germany and Switzerland you can use Prague and from Austria over Brno drive and then from the Polish-Czech border the Autostrada A1 take to A2.

Tourist Attractions
- Remains of the brick Gothic castle
- Marketplace
- Gothic Florian church, baroque in the style of the early baroque, interior in the style of the rococo
- classical bell tower
- Neo-Renaissance courthouse
- baroque half-timbered houses of the weavers
- historical manor
- historical porcelain factory
- neo-baroque sanatorium
- Spa gardens
- City lakes
- Ski lift
- baroque town houses and villas
- Jewish Cemetery
- Protestant cemetery
